His Seattle University basketball team has recovered from a 1-11 start to the brink of its first regular-season conference title in 11 years.
Still, Mark Stottlemyre is not happy.
The Chieftains' sophomore forward might be celebrating that title if SU defeats Western Washington tonight in Connolly Center, and at the same time he could be bemoaning SU's athletic future.
Today the SU Board of Trustees votes whether the school should change its affiliation from the diminishing NAIA to the more established NCAA. The hotly-debated question is whether SU aligns with NCAA Division II, which allows member schools to award athletic scholarships, or the ...
